      <description>&lt;P&gt;Greetings,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Most (not all)&amp;nbsp;wireless printer only have a 2.4Ghz receiver.&amp;nbsp; Canon, HP, Epson, Brother, Etc.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;TS8220 Specs: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Hi-Speed USB&lt;BR /&gt;PictBridge (Wireless LAN)&lt;FONT size="2"&gt;14&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/FONT&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;Wi-Fi® (802.11b/g/n wireless networking, 2.4 GHz)&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;FONT size="2"&gt;&lt;STRONG&gt;4&lt;/STRONG&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/FONT&gt;Memory Card Slot&lt;FONT size="2"&gt;3&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/FONT&gt;Bluetooth 4.0 LE (Low Energy)&lt;FONT size="2"&gt;2&lt;/FONT&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;There is nothing obsolete about 2.4Ghz wireless.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If you are having connection issues, disable SMART Connect, give each boardcast a unique SSID name and connect your printer to the 2.4Ghz broadcast.&amp;nbsp; Other devices on your network, regardlss of how they are connected wired, wireless 2.4 or 5G will all be able to communicate with your TS8220.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
